# This file has been auto-generated by i3-config-wizard(1). | |
# It will not be overwritten, so edit it as you like. | |
# | |
# Should you change your keyboard layout some time, delete | |
# this file and re-run i3-config-wizard(1). | |
# | |
# i3 config file (v4) | |
# | |
# Please see http://i3wm.org/docs/userguide.html for a complete reference! | |
set $mod Mod1 | |
# Font for window titles. Will also be used by the bar unless a different font | |
# is used in the bar {} block below. | |
font pango:Hack, FontAwesome 8 | |
# This font is widely installed, provides lots of unicode glyphs, right-to-left | |
# text rendering and scalability on retina/hidpi displays (thanks to pango). | |
#font pango:DejaVu Sans Mono 8 | |
# Before i3 v4.8, we used to recommend this one as the default: | |
# font -misc-fixed-medium-r-normal--13-120-75-75-C-70-iso10646-1 | |
# The font above is very space-efficient, that is, it looks good, sharp and | |
# clear in small sizes. However, its unicode glyph coverage is limited, the old | |
# X core fonts rendering does not support right-to-left and this being a bitmap | |
# font, it doesn’t scale on retina/hidpi displays. | |
# Use Mouse+$mod to drag floating windows to their wanted position | |
floating_modifier $mod | |
# start a terminal | |
bindsym $mod+Return exec i3-sensible-terminal | |
#bindsym $mod+Return exec urxvt | |
# kill focused window | |
bindsym $mod+Shift+q kill | |
# start dmenu (a program launcher) | |
#bindsym $mod+d exec dmenu_run | |
bindsym $mod+d exec rofi -show run | |
# There also is the (new) i3-dmenu-desktop which only displays applications | |
# shipping a .desktop file. It is a wrapper around dmenu, so you need that | |
# installed. | |
# bindsym $mod+d exec --no-startup-id i3-dmenu-desktop | |
# change focus | |
bindsym $mod+h focus left | |
bindsym $mod+j focus down | |
bindsym $mod+k focus up | |
bindsym $mod+l focus right | |
# alternatively, you can use the cursor keys: | |
bindsym $mod+Left focus left | |
bindsym $mod+Down focus down | |
bindsym $mod+Up focus up | |
bindsym $mod+Right focus right | |
# move focused window | |
bindsym $mod+Shift+h move left | |
bindsym $mod+Shift+j move down | |
bindsym $mod+Shift+k move up | |
bindsym $mod+Shift+l move right | |
# alternatively, you can use the cursor keys: | |
bindsym $mod+Shift+Left move left | |
bindsym $mod+Shift+Down move down | |
bindsym $mod+Shift+Up move up | |
bindsym $mod+Shift+Right move right | |
# split in horizontal orientation | |
bindsym $mod+shift+v split h | |
# split in vertical orientation | |
bindsym $mod+v split v | |
# enter fullscreen mode for the focused container | |
bindsym $mod+f fullscreen toggle | |
# change container layout (stacked, tabbed, toggle split) | |
bindsym $mod+s layout stacking | |
bindsym $mod+w layout tabbed | |
bindsym $mod+e layout toggle split | |
# toggle tiling / floating | |
bindsym $mod+Shift+space floating toggle | |
# change focus between tiling / floating windows | |
bindsym $mod+space focus mode_toggle | |
# focus the parent container | |
bindsym $mod+a focus parent | |
# focus the child container | |
#bindsym $mod+d focus child | |
#Named workspaces tags | |
set $tag1 "1: dev-oss" | |
set $tag2 "2: www-browse" | |
set $tag3 "3: dev-nomad" | |
set $tag4 "4: irc" | |
set $tag5 "5: tv" | |
# switch to workspace | |
bindsym $mod+1 workspace $tag1 | |
bindsym $mod+2 workspace $tag2 | |
bindsym $mod+3 workspace $tag3 | |
bindsym $mod+4 workspace $tag4 | |
bindsym $mod+5 workspace $tag5 | |
bindsym $mod+6 workspace 6 | |
bindsym $mod+7 workspace 7 | |
bindsym $mod+8 workspace 8 | |
bindsym $mod+9 workspace 9 | |
bindsym $mod+0 workspace 10 | |
# move focused container to workspace | |
bindsym $mod+Shift+1 move container to workspace $tag1 | |
bindsym $mod+Shift+2 move container to workspace $tag2 | |
bindsym $mod+Shift+3 move container to workspace $tag3 | |
bindsym $mod+Shift+4 move container to workspace $tag4 | |
bindsym $mod+Shift+5 move container to workspace $tag5 | |
bindsym $mod+Shift+6 move container to workspace 6 | |
bindsym $mod+Shift+7 move container to workspace 7 | |
bindsym $mod+Shift+8 move container to workspace 8 | |
bindsym $mod+Shift+9 move container to workspace 9 | |
bindsym $mod+Shift+0 move container to workspace 10 | |
# reload the configuration file | |
bindsym $mod+Shift+c reload | |
# restart i3 inplace (preserves your layout/session, can be used to upgrade i3) | |
bindsym $mod+Shift+r restart | |
# exit i3 (logs you out of your X session) | |
bindsym $mod+Shift+e exec "i3-nagbar -t warning -m 'You pressed the exit shortcut. Do you really want to exit i3? This will end your X session.' -b 'Yes, exit i3' 'i3-msg exit'" | |
# resize window (you can also use the mouse for that) | |
mode "resize" { | |
# These bindings trigger as soon as you enter the resize mode | |
# Pressing left will shrink the window’s width. | |
# Pressing right will grow the window’s width. | |
# Pressing up will shrink the window’s height. | |
# Pressing down will grow the window’s height. | |
bindsym h resize shrink width 10 px or 10 ppt | |
bindsym j resize grow height 10 px or 10 ppt | |
bindsym k resize shrink height 10 px or 10 ppt | |
bindsym l resize grow width 10 px or 10 ppt | |
# same bindings, but for the arrow keys | |
bindsym Left resize shrink width 10 px or 10 ppt | |
bindsym Down resize grow height 10 px or 10 ppt | |
bindsym Up resize shrink height 10 px or 10 ppt | |
bindsym Right resize grow width 10 px or 10 ppt | |
# back to normal: Enter or Escape | |
bindsym Return mode "default" | |
bindsym Escape mode "default" | |
} | |
bindsym $mod+r mode "resize" | |
# Start i3bar to display a workspace bar (plus the system information i3status | |
# finds out, if available) | |
bar { | |
status_command i3status | |
font pango:Hack,FontAwesome 11 | |
colors { | |
separator #fabd2f | |
background #1d2021 | |
statusline #83a598 | |
focused_workspace #fabd2f #282828 #fadb2f | |
active_workspace #3c3836 #282828 #3c3836 | |
inactive_workspace #1d2021 #d79921 #1d2021 | |
urgent_workspace #fb4934 #fb4934 #3c3836 | |
} | |
position top | |
separator_symbol "/" | |
} | |
client.focused #282828 #282828 #fabd2f #282828 | |
client.focused_inactive #1d2021 #1d2021 #eee8d5 #282828 | |
client.unfocused #1d2021 #1d2021 #d79921 #586e75 | |
client.urgent #fb4934 #fb4934 #3c3836 #dc322f | |
#Startup apps: | |
#--Network applet | |
exec --no-startup-id nm-applet | |
#--Background | |
exec --no-startup-id feh --bg-fill /home/v3rse/Pictures/Minimal/Glasgow.png | |
#--VPN Client | |
exec --no-startup-id pritunl-client-gtk | |
#--Redshift | |
exec --no-startup-id gtk-redshift | |
#--Key swap: CAPS_LOCK with ESCAPE..vim becomes easier | |
exec --no-startup-id xmodmap $HOME/.xmodmap | |
#Custom KeyBindings: | |
#--Lock Screen | |
bindsym Control+$mod+l exec i3lock | |
#--SCROT | |
#bindsym Print exec scrot '%Y-%m-%d-%T_$wx$h_scrot.png' -e 'mv $f ~/Pictures/screenshots/' | |
#i3-gaps | |
new_window none | |
smart_borders no_gaps | |
gaps inner 2 | |
gaps outer 15 | |
#Power menu | |
set $Locker i3lock && sleep 5 | |
set $mode_system System (l) lock, (e) logout, (s) suspend, (h) hibernate, (r) reboot, (Shift+s) shutdown | |
mode "$mode_system" { | |
bindsym l exec --no-startup-id $Locker, mode "default" | |
bindsym e exec --no-startup-id i3-msg exit, mode "default" | |
bindsym s exec --no-startup-id $Locker && systemctl suspend, mode "default" | |
bindsym h exec --no-startup-id $Locker && systemctl hibernate, mode "default" | |
bindsym r exec --no-startup-id systemctl reboot, mode "default" | |
bindsym Shift+s exec --no-startup-id systemctl poweroff -i, mode "default" | |
# back to normal: Enter or Escape | |
bindsym Return mode "default" | |
bindsym Escape mode "default" | |
} | |
bindsym $mod+Delete mode "$mode_system" | |
# Special function key bindings | |
bindsym XF86AudioRaiseVolume exec --no-startup-id pactl set-sink-volume @DEFAULT_SINK@ +5% | |
bindsym XF86AudioLowerVolume exec --no-startup-id pactl set-sink-volume @DEFAULT_SINK@ -5% | |
bindsym XF86AudioMute exec --no-startup-id pactl set-sink-mute @DEFAULT_SINK@ toggle # mute sound | |
bindsym XF86MonBrightnessUp exec xbacklight -inc 5 | |
bindsym XF86MonBrightnessDown exec xbacklight -dec 5 | |
bindsym XF86AudioPlay exec /usr/bin/playerctl play-pause | |
bindsym XF86AudioNext exec /usr/bin/playerctl next | |
bindsym XF86AudioPrev exec /usr/bin/playerctl previous |
